Determine the oxidation number for the indicated element in S in SO2?

The oxidation number for sulfur (S) in SO2 is +4. This is because oxygen (O) usually has an oxidation number of -2, and there are two oxygen atoms in SO2 with a total charge of -4. Therefore, to balance the overall charge of the compound (which is 0), sulfur must have an oxidation number of +4.

What is the oxidation for S?

That depends on the compound that it is in but it is often found in the oxidation states 2-, 4+, and 6+. In its elemental for the oxidation state is 0, which is true of all elements. In sulfides, thiols, and similar compounds such as H2S, K2S, CH3SH and HSCN it s int the 2- oxidation state. In sulfur dioxide (SO2) and sulfites such as Na2SO3 and SrSO3 it is in the 4+ oxidation state. In sulfur trioxide (SO3), sulfuric acid (H2SO4), and sulfates such as MgSO4, K2SO4, and NaHSO4 it is in the 6+ oxidation state..
